Fertilizing is basic to supporting plant health and accomplishing rich, vibrant landscapes. Plants need a balanced supply of nutrients-- mostly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- to grow strong roots, produce plentiful blossoms, and preserve lively foliage. A soil test is the primary step in identifying what nutrients are doing not have, guaranteeing that the selected fertilizer fulfills the particular needs of the website. Fertilizers are available in different forms, including granular, liquid, natural, and synthetic, each offering various release rates and benefits. Using the right type at the right time is vital to avoid nutrient runoff, root burn, or unequal growth. Seasonal timing, such as applying higher nitrogen in the spring and more potassium in the fall, helps plants get ready for growth spurts or stand up to winter season tension. Constant fertilization not just improves plant appearance but also strengthens strength versus pests, illness, and ecological stress factors. A well-fed landscape is most likely to thrive every year, supplying both appeal and environmental value
